Dislocation of an upper third molar into the maxillary sinus after a severe trauma: a case report.

Heng-Xing Cai1, Xing Long, Yong Cheng, Xiao-Dan Li, Hui-Xi Jin.   

Abstract

Dental injuries are common following facial trauma. This article presents a rare injury: the dislocation of a third molar into the maxillary sinus after complex mandibular and maxillary tuberosity fractures. The possible mechanism and clinical treatment are discussed.
